
Magic UI brings delightful animations and visual effects to React components. It's designed for landing pages and marketing sites where motion and polish differentiate your product.
Key Features:
Why Magic UI:
Magic UI components:
Magic UI is perfect for indie hackers and startups building landing pages that need to impress. The animation work would take hours to build from scratch—Magic UI provides it ready to customize.

Beautifully designed components that you own
shadcn/ui provides copy-paste React components built on Radix UI and Tailwind CSS. Not a library—components you add to your codebase and customize freely.

Unstyled, accessible UI primitives
Radix UI provides unstyled, accessible React primitives for building design systems. Handle the hard parts—accessibility, keyboard navigation—so you can focus on design.

A fully featured React components library
Mantine provides 100+ hooks and components with excellent TypeScript support. Forms, dates, notifications, rich text—everything you need in one library.